## Onboarding: Glacierframe Transcoding Farm

Future maintainers: Glacierframe converts uploads into our four delivery formats across the Pellworth worker pool. Jobs are idempotent; failed segments requeue automatically after three attempts. Configuration lives in the farm manifest, and scaling rules should not be edited without a change record. If you ever need to restore the encrypted job ledger from cold storage, use the recovery passphrase below.

recovery phrase for tafop-fawep: zorwyn-ulaox

FAQ: Where is the mail room now?
As of this quarter, the Penwick Tower mail room has relocated from the basement to Level 1, next to the west stairwell. All incoming parcels, outgoing courier bags, and franking equipment moved with it. The old basement room is locked and should not be used for storage. Assistants collecting departmental mail should go to the Level 1 room directly; entry requires the door-pass code listed below.

badge for yahif-bahaf: bdg-XUBUM-7

**Renamed setting.** The gateway rate-limiter setting `THROTTLE_MODE` has been renamed to `RATELIMIT_STRATEGY` to match the rest of the Gatekite config surface. The old name is still read but logs a deprecation warning; it will be removed in v3.0. On-call: if you see `unknown strategy` errors after rollout, the node is running a mixed config — redeploy with the updated `.env.gateway`. Valid values are `fixed`, `sliding`, and `token-bucket`. The upstream quota service also now requires authentication, so append this line to `.env.gateway`:

secret setting of bagag-kajof: RELAY_SECRET8=d9a517d5